Controls and Automates Flow Chemistry Reactions
The THS System Controller and ReAction Software from ThalesNano offer an advanced solution for laboratory automation and precision in the chemical and pharmaceutical sectors. This system facilitates seamless remote control and monitoring of flow chemistry reactors, integrating various modules such as reactors, hydrogen generators, and HPLC pumps for comprehensive process management. The software allows for individual parameter control, supporting diverse reaction types including hydrogenation, carbonylation, and photochemistry, making it ideal for producing active pharmaceutical ingredients, specialty chemicals, and other end-products. Compatible with existing lab setups, it provides real-time data logging and safety management features, including automated shutdowns and parameter adjustments. Designed for continuous and automated operations, the system supports both bench-top and remote control, enhancing operational efficiency and experimental reproducibility across multiple industries, including pharmaceutical, chemical, and biotech.
